Output dc86f81dd20cf1515d403b40d70484ecf7eb76c9479a927871321d7e8e2a3a0d:2

value
17665469
script pubkey
OP_0 OP_PUSHBYTES_20 5c3674cdd5482a033ca20736384dc05adff0ed0d
address
ltc1qtsm8fnw4fq4qx09zqumrsnwqtt0lpmgd2ae4tm
transaction
dc86f81dd20cf1515d403b40d70484ecf7eb76c9479a927871321d7e8e2a3a0d
spent
true